An open fire and open-armed welcome await you in our flag-floored, oak-beamed quaint country pub. Fresh, local produce, cooked imaginatively has helped us to maintain our rosette-starred culinary extravagances for the past 6 years consistently.Our guests come back, year in, year out, to sample our hospitality and renew friendships, all soaking up the atmosphere of a country pub in a friendly, bustling village, where we hope you too, will keep coming back to. more » « less
